A traditional community hostelry off the main street in Blackhill with a large L-shaped bar. Up to three cask ales are on offer. This welcoming pub is home to pool and darts teams, a local football team, and is popular for sports TV. A monthly fun quiz, charity nights and other live events often feature. Food offering is pizzas and toasties during the week and a popular Sunday lunch, available to eat in or take away. Sunday lunch bookings advised.

The Champion Beer of Britain is one of the most prestigious beer competitions in the world. It is the ultimate honour for UK brewers and has helped put many into the national spotlight.

Judging for the competition takes around a year, starting with individual nominations from CAMRA members and tasting panel nominations, leading to a series of rigorous regional heats adhering to a strict blind tasting policy.
